Why These Are the Top Volvo Repair Auto Repair Shops in Westfield

** The Volvo repair market in the Westfield, Maine area is characteristic of a rural region. There are no standalone Volvo dealerships or specialists exclusively dedicated to the brand within a short drive. Residents must travel to larger towns like Caribou (approximately 15-20 minutes) or Presque Isle (approximately 30-35 minutes) for specialized service. The market consists of reputable, multi-brand independent shops and regional chains that have adapted to service the European vehicles present in their communities. The competition is moderate among these top-tier generalists, who compete on reputation, trust, and breadth of capability rather than brand-specific marketing. Pricing is generally more affordable than in urban centers but reflects the higher level of expertise and equipment required for modern Volvos. For highly complex issues, especially with newer Recharge models or advanced driver-assistance systems, owners may still need to consider a longer trip to a certified Volvo dealer in Bangor or further south.

Frequently Asked Questions

Common questions about volvo repair services in Westfield, ME

Where can I find a reliable Volvo repair shop near Westfield, ME, and what should I look for?

Given Westfield's rural location, you may need to look in nearby Presque Isle or Caribou for specialized service. Look for a shop with certified Volvo technicians, genuine or high-quality OEM parts, and strong local reviews that mention European cars specifically, as general mechanics may lack the required software and training.

What are the most common Volvo repair issues for drivers in the Westfield area due to our climate and roads?

Harsh Aroostook County winters and road salt heavily contribute to suspension component wear (like control arms and struts) and brake corrosion. Additionally, the extreme cold can stress aging batteries and charging systems, which are common failure points for Volvos in this region.

How does pricing for Volvo repair in Northern Maine compare, and what should I expect?

Labor rates in Aroostook County are generally competitive, but Volvo repairs often have a premium due to specialized labor and parts. Expect to pay more than for domestic brands, primarily due to the cost of imported parts and the diagnostic expertise required, so always request a detailed estimate upfront.

When should I seek immediate service for my Volvo versus scheduling routine maintenance in Westfield?

Seek immediate service for dashboard warning lights (like the check engine or ABS light), unusual noises from the suspension on our rough roads, or heating system failures in winter. Schedule routine maintenance like oil changes and tire rotations before the severe winter season to ensure reliability.

Are there any local considerations for owning and maintaining a Volvo in Westfield, Maine?

Yes, the long, cold winters make a block heater and high-quality winter tires essential. It's also crucial to wash your Volvo regularly in winter to combat road salt corrosion on the undercarriage. Planning ahead for parts availability is wise, as some items may need to be ordered, causing longer repair times than for common domestic models.
